elements that contain an child */ a:has (img) { … } /* Matches WebJun 21, 2024 · To achieve this, we will use the :not() alongside the :has() selector, like so:.pricing-card:not(:has(.recommend)) a { color: #000; background: #d5ddeb; } In the code above, we are targeting the buttons inside the cards that do not have the recommend class as a child to give them differently colored text and backgrounds.

Selects … WebJun 5, 2024 · No. The Working Group recently decided that the specificity contributed from inside a :not () will be equal to the single selector with the highest specificity. So given div:not (.one, .two, #navbar) p, the #navbar will contribute 0,1,0,0 to the overall specificity of the selector, yielding a total of 0,1,0,2 .
